Mando which originated in Goa is an event of music, song and dance, which was traditionally hosted by the elite and aristocratic families of those days celebrating a festive occasion. Dulpods then proceeded the Mando.

The Dressing plays a huge role in the Mando. The male performers, who formerly used to wear a cabai – a knee-length loose white top – later took to wearing a formal, European-style, 3-piece suit(Showing Portuguese influence). But the women’s 2-piece attire, a short embroidered top (bazu) worn over a sarong-type, ankle-length skirt (torhop) with a folded scarf or shawl (tuvalo) thrown over one shoulder has undoubtedly been fashioned after the garments worn by women across East Asia, particularly in regions that once formed a part of Portuguese Asia such as Malaysia, Timor and Macau, and also other countries like Thailand, Singapore, Laos and Myanmar. The ceremonial torhop-baz worn during the mando dance was of velvet or silk, red, blue or green in colour, embroidered with gold (rarely with silver) threads. A white or blue shawl was worn. The socks had to be white and the slippers ornamented. This was all graced with a fan, which enhanced the lady’s mood with a secret charm during the dance
The instruments put in the charm to a Mando.Portuguese-introduced instruments like the rebec (violin), piano, and mandolin, and nowadays even the box guitar, are often used as accompaniments for Goan music including the mando. But it is the beats of the Goan ghumot, a traditional percussion instrument, that provide the rhythm for any mando and adds to it that local flavor and vitality. The ghumot is actually a mud pot ingeniously transformed into a musical instrument. It has a wide opening at one end traditionally covered with the tightly stretched skin of the monitor lizard, and a narrower one that is uncovered. The ghumot is like a heart to a mando and is also declared as the State Instrument in Goa.



ABOUT THE GROUP
Goychim Lharam was established in the year 2016 under the leadership of Floscy Gracias, with the objective of promoting and sustaining Goan Culture. We strive to nurture Goan culture and bring to stage the aspects of Goan Culture which are slowly taking backstage and tapping local talents and being ambassadors of culture to the Global Goan Diaspora in particular and the world at large.

About the MANDO
This mando is based on the daily encounters of two people over a period of time which gradually end up them falling in love with each other. Subsequently vows are made to spend the rest of their lives with each other with the promise or plans to give all of one to the other, living life with romance filled adventures.

About the DULPODS
These Dulpods are based on scenarios during elections, the fast foods that are slowly replacing home cooked traditional delicacies, etc.
A mention is made about the recent anxiety caused due to adulteration in fish which is a staple food of Goa.
